  Abstract

In this paper, we describe the wideband electronic warfare receiver using the array antenna, divided by four subapertures for measuring signal parameters and monopulse direction finding. By configuring four subaperture channels in the wideband array antenna structure, signal measurement and two-dimensional monopluse direction finding can be implemented after downconversion and sampling of each receiving channel. The performance of receiver was verified by conducting the actual radiation test in the chamber environment.
